Ingredients

To make Buffalo Cauliflower Bites, you need fresh ingredients for the best taste. Here’s what you’ll require:

– 1 head of cauliflower, cut into bite-sized florets

– 1 cup all-purpose flour

– 1 cup water

– 1 teaspoon garlic powder

– 1 teaspoon onion powder

– 1 teaspoon smoked paprika

– 1/2 teaspoon salt

– 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

– 1 cup buffalo sauce

– 2 tablespoons olive oil

–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

These ingredients create a crispy and spicy treat that everyone will love!

Step-by-Step Instructions

Prepping the Cauliflower

To start, you need to cut the cauliflower into bite-sized florets. First, remove the leaves and the stem. Then, cut the head into quarters. From each quarter, slice off small florets. Aim for pieces that are about the size of a golf ball.

Next, wash the cauliflower well. Rinse each floret under cool, running water. This helps remove any dirt or debris. After washing, dry the florets with a clean kitchen towel. Make sure they are dry to help the batter stick better.

Making the Batter

Now, let’s make the batter. In a large bowl, combine your dry ingredients. Mix together 1 cup of all-purpose flour, 1 teaspoon of garlic powder, 1 teaspoon of onion powder, 1 teaspoon of smoked paprika, 1/2 teaspoon of salt, and 1/2 teaspoon of black pepper.

Next, add 1 cup of water. Whisk everything together until you have a smooth batter. It should be thick enough to coat the cauliflower but not too runny. If it feels too thick, you can add a little more water.

Baking the Cauliflower

Now comes the fun part: baking the cauliflower! First, preheat your oven to 450°F (230°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

Dip each floret into the batter. Make sure to coat each piece well. Allow any extra batter to drip off before placing the florets on the baking sheet. Spread them out evenly so they have space to cook.

Bake the florets for about 20 minutes. Check them when they are golden brown. This will help them become crispy.

Coating with Buffalo Sauce

While the cauliflower is baking, prepare the buffalo sauce. In a bowl, mix 1 cup of your favorite buffalo sauce with 2 tablespoons of olive oil. Stir well until combined.

When the cauliflower bites finish baking, remove them from the oven. Drizzle the buffalo sauce mixture over the florets. Toss them gently to coat evenly.

Return the coated cauliflower to the oven. Bake for another 10 to 15 minutes. This will help the sauce soak in and add more flavor.

Tips & Tricks

Achieving the Best Flavor

Marinating cauliflower makes a big difference. I suggest marinating it for at least 30 minutes. This allows the flavors to soak in well. If you want to adjust the heat, add more or less buffalo sauce. You can mix in honey for a sweet touch if you like.

Cooking Techniques

You can use an oven or an air fryer. Both methods work great but differ in texture. The air fryer gives you a crispier bite, while the oven is easier for larger batches. To ensure the batter sticks, shake off any extra batter before baking. This way, you get a nice coating that stays on.

Serving Suggestions

Buffalo cauliflower bites pair well with dips. Ranch and blue cheese dressings are the best choices. For a fun twist, serve them with sliced veggies on a platter. Variations

Flavor Variations

You can switch up the taste of your buffalo cauliflower bites with different sauces. Try BBQ sauce for a sweet twist. Honey mustard adds a tangy flavor. For a rich touch, sprinkle some cheese or use a dairy alternative. Nutritional yeast gives a cheesy taste without dairy.

Substitutions and Dietary Modifications

If you’re looking for gluten-free options, substitute all-purpose flour with almond or chickpea flour. These flours work well in the batter. You can also make your sauce vegan. Use a plant-based butter or coconut oil to mix with your favorite hot sauce.

Serving Style Adaptations

Buffalo cauliflower bites shine as appetizers at parties. They also work great as main dishes. Try serving them in bowls with rice or salads. You can even add them to tacos for a fun twist. Enjoying them this way makes meals exciting and flavorful!

Storage Info

Storing Leftover Buffalo Cauliflower Bites

To keep your Buffalo Cauliflower Bites fresh, use airtight containers. Glass containers work well. You can also use plastic ones, but make sure they seal tightly. Store them in the fridge for up to three days. After that, they may lose their crispiness.

Reheating Tips

For the best reheating, use an oven or an air fryer.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the bites on a baking sheet. Bake for about 10 to 15 minutes. This helps them stay crispy. Avoid using a microwave as it makes them soggy. If you must, heat them for a short time and check often.

Freezing Preparation

To freeze Buffalo Cauliflower Bites, let them cool completely first. Place them in a single layer on a baking sheet. Freeze for 1 to 2 hours, then transfer them to a freezer-safe bag. They can last up to three months.
